But here’s where it gets tricky. On one hand, isolated margin protects you from catastrophic losses outside your position—for example, if your long blows up, it won’t drain funds from your other trades. Though actually, that safety net means you have to be extra vigilant managing each position’s margin. You can’t just assume your entire wallet is collateral anymore.
That’s a subtle shift in trader psychology I hadn’t fully appreciated until recently. Managing isolated margin feels like juggling multiple mini-portfolios simultaneously. It’s a bit exhausting, honestly, but totally necessary for serious futures trading. And it’s why the platform’s UI/UX matters so much—if it’s clunky, you’ll lose track fast.

Why DEXs Need to Step Up Their Game for HFT and Perpetual Futures
Here’s what bugs me about most DEXs: they’re great for spot trading but often fall flat when it comes to advanced products like perpetual futures combined with isolated margin accounts. The latency is too high, and liquidity pools are too fragmented. For professional traders, every millisecond counts, and if the spread widens just a bit, your edge disappears.
Honestly, I’ve been testing some platforms where the fees alone kill your chances at profitable high-frequency trading. Not to mention occasional front-running bots messing with the order flow. It’s a mess.
That’s why the emergence of next-gen DEXs focusing explicitly on perpetual futures and isolated margin is exciting. These platforms, including the one I linked earlier, are tackling these pain points head-on. They combine deep liquidity pools with sophisticated order matching engines and fee structures optimized for high-frequency strategies.
Something felt off about the old model where DEXs were purely AMM-based for spot trades. Perpetual futures require more dynamic liquidity provisioning and risk management mechanisms, which means the architecture has to be fundamentally different.
